  I am uncertain if I have exactly detailed my personal schematic regarding the design for the first village i'd like to help build, so I will attempt my best to do so now.

The Village that I envision is a Spiral. The Spiral is divided equitably by pie cuts. The algorithm flowing around the spiral follows as such: Small Businesses, Dwellings, Greenhouses/Ag, Dwellings, Small Businesses, Dwellings, Greenhouses/Ag.

The basis of this algorithm is equal access. From each side of the Dwelling sectors, there are Business sectors to one side, and Food access to the other. This saves time, travel, fuel, and families from being so far apart so much of the day just accessing resources.
Now, in the Center of the village we place our well. This allows for equal access to water, as the aquifer will follow the spiral out to its furthest edge, passing each dwelling, business and agricultural area along its way.
I have seen that in India they are placing solar arrays over their canal systems, effectively cooling and reducing evaporation of the water,whilst doubling the functional use of space. If one also had any sort of aquaponics system in play, this would also protect the water inhabitants from bird predation until harvest.

The Modern Castle.
Sustainability of structures to maintain daily functioning-life-needs is a real KEY ingredient when it comes to the needs of ANY community. If a tornado comes by...which would you rather re-build? A yurt..or a modern-day castle? (Albeit,..there is an imperative need for planned ways of physical escape from devastation of any kind,..floating refuge,..sub-terrainian refuge,..etc..because we ALL know that homes can be re-built,..but life cannot, once lost.)

I think people are mistaken though, when they think they are protected by their modern day homes. If re-analyzed, I think many might just see today's sprawling-home-steads as  the natural-disaster-traps they ARE! A home is safest, to ME,..when it is easily opened and cleaned, and also easily EXIT-able! 
Yurts are perfect! They are inexpensive,(less than $10,000 ea.)..easily produced in a sustainable manner,..take up less resources, both in the short AND long run..i.e..less expensive up-grades and repairs in the long run,..and less EVERYTHING to make! They can be fitted with solar-energy collecting panels,..and are quite attractive, cozy and well-suited to  housing wood-stoves ! And in the event of loss,..there would be SO much less to replace or rebuild!
